Abstract
The invention discloses a method for manufacturing a resin diamond, which comprises the following steps of: 1, providing a diamond-shaped piece having a diamond appearance, and processing glass or a metal into a collet used for bearing the diamond-shaped piece; 2, fixing at least one diamond-shaped piece on the collet to form a model; 3, fixing the mold, and pouring liquid silica gel on the model; 4, after the liquid silica gel is cured into a silica gel film, taking down the silica gel film from the model; 5, taking the silica gel film as a mold, pouring anaerobic (AB) glue into the mold, and striking off the AB glue along the mold opening; 6, after the AB glue is cured into a glue block, and taking the glue block out of the mold, wherein the glue block is a resin diamond blank having the diamond appearance; and 7, electroplating the resin diamond blank into the finished resin diamond. The method for manufacturing the resin diamond is easy to implement and low in cost, is suitable for large-scale production, application and promotion, and has good commercial value and industrial value.
